
随着互联网行业的蓬勃发展,越来越多的年轻人将目光投向了这个充满机遇和挑战的领域。360作为国内知名的网络安全公司,其校园招聘笔试题成为了许多求职者关注的焦点。本文将围绕360校招笔试题,为大家详细解析笔试题目背后的考量要点,帮助大家更好地备战校招。
一、360校招笔试题概述
360校招笔试题主要分为两大类:技术类和非技术类。技术类笔试题主要考察求职者的编程能力、算法和数据结构等基础知识;非技术类笔试题则涉及逻辑推理、数学计算、英语能力等方面。以下,我们将分别对这两类笔试题进行解析。
二、技术类笔试题解析
1. 编程能力
编程能力是技术岗位的核心能力之一。360校招笔试题中,编程题主要考察求职者对编程语言、语法和基本算法的掌握程度。以下是一道典型的编程题:
题目:给定一个字符串,请实现一个函数,将字符串中的数字提取出来,并按照从小到大的顺序排列。
解析:本题主要考察求职者对字符串处理和排序算法的掌握。解答时,可以先将字符串中的数字提取出来,然后使用排序算法进行排序。
2. 算法和数据结构
算法和数据结构是计算机科学的基础知识。360校招笔试题中,这类题目主要考察求职者对常用算法和数据结构的理解。以下是一道算法题:
题目:给定一个整数数组,请实现一个函数,找出数组中的旋转点。
解析:本题主要考察求职者对二分查找算法的理解。解答时,可以先确定数组的中间位置,然后根据中间位置的值与左右两侧的值进行比较,逐步缩小查找范围。
3. 系统设计
系统设计是技术岗位的重要能力之一。360校招笔试题中,这类题目主要考察求职者对系统架构和设计模式的了解。以下是一道系统设计题:
题目:设计一个简单的微博系统,要求支持用户注册、发微博、关注用户、查看微博等功能。
解析:本题主要考察求职者对系统架构和设计模式的掌握。解答时,可以先分析系统的核心功能,然后根据功能需求设计相应的模块和接口。
三、非技术类笔试题解析
1. 逻辑推理
逻辑推理能力是衡量一个人思维水平的重要指标。360校招笔试题中,这类题目主要考察求职者对逻辑关系的理解和分析能力。以下是一道逻辑推理题:
题目:有A、B、C、D四个小球,其中A球重2克,B球重3克,C球重5克,D球重7克。现将这四个小球放入天平的两端,使得天平保持平衡,请问有几种放置方式?
解析:本题主要考察求职者的逻辑推理能力。解答时,可以列举出所有可能的放置方式,然后分析哪种方式可以使天平保持平衡。
2. 数学计算
数学计算能力是衡量一个人数学素养的重要指标。360校招笔试题中,这类题目主要考察求职者对数学知识的运用。以下是一道数学计算题:
题目:已知一个等差数列的前三项分别为2、5、8,请计算第10项的值。
解析:本题主要考察求职者对等差数列的理解。解答时,可以先确定等差数列的公差,然后根据公差和前三项的值计算第10项的值。
3. 英语能力
英语能力是衡量一个人国际竞争力的重要指标。360校招笔试题中,这类题目主要考察求职者的英语阅读和写作能力。以下是一道英语阅读题:
题目:阅读以下英文文章,回答以下问题。
解析:本题主要考察求职者的英语阅读能力。解答时,可以先阅读文章,理解文章内容,然后根据问题回答。
四、总结
360校招笔试题涵盖了技术类和非技术类题目,旨在全面考察求职者的综合素质。为了更好地备战校招,求职者需要熟练掌握编程能力、算法和数据结构,同时具备良好的逻辑推理、数学计算和英语能力。通过本文的解析,相信大家对360校招笔试题有了更深入的了解,祝愿大家在未来的求职道路上取得优异的成绩!
AI写作助手 原创著作权作品,未经授权转载,侵权必究!文章网址:https://aixzzs.com/dwexsphu.html